5. CARE & CLEANING
5.1 Cleaning
To avoid electric shock, remove the plug
from the outlet before performing any
cleaning or maintenance. Cleaning should
be done with a cold appliance.
Use only a damp cloth to clean the outside
of the appliance and its electrical cable.
1. Open the door at 45° and remove the
Removable Door by first pulling the left
side up and then pull the door to the
left. Clean both sides with warm water
and mild detergent.
CAUTION
Do not place the removable door in the
dishwasher. Handwash only.
1
2. Use a soft sponge and mild detergent
and rinse thoroughly to clean the
accessories.
NOTE: The Drip Tray (H), Basket (I),
Basket Handle (J), Skewer (K), Skewer
Forks (L), and Skewer Handling Hooks
(M) are dishwasher safe. (See General
Overview)
3. Use a dry, soft cloth to clean the outside
of the appliance.
CAUTION
Never immerse the appliance, plug or
power cord in water or any other liquid.
Never clean your appliance with
flammable fluids such as alcohol, kerosene,
gasoline, thinner, solvents, removers
or with chemicals such as detergents
with ammonia, acids, vinegars, soda or
abrasives such as soaps.
Do not use steam equipment to clean the
appliance.
4. It is important to clean your appliance
after each use as the buildup of oil,
grease or food can cause unpleasant
odors, malfunctions and decrease
performance.
5.2 Storage
1. Turn off the appliance and allow it to
cool down completely.
2. Ensure that all components and
accessories are clean and dry.
3. Store your appliance in a flat, dry, safe
place away from children.
